Eva Schute (born January 4, 1964 in Emstek ) is a former German soccer player .
Career
She played left wing for VfL Wittekind Wildeshausen from 1979 to 1985 and for SSG Bergisch Gladbach from 1986 to 1988 . With Bergisch Gladbach, Schute won the German championship in 1988 after a 5-4 win on penalties against KBC Duisburg .
Schute completed four games for the German national team in 1984 . She made her debut on August 26, 1984 in the 3-1 loss to Italy .
